- Rutgers, The State University of New Jersey, is seeking a motivated Specialist Poison Information V for the New Jersey Poison Information & Education System (NJPIES), within the New Jersey Medical School. The Specialist Poison Information V is responsible for the telephone management of the exposed patient, providing consultation on care, as well as triaging and providing drug and poison information. The specialist also responds to calls on the New Jersey State AIDS/STD Hotline, providing information, resources and referrals.
- Among the key duties of this position are the following:

- Demonstrates understanding of principles of toxicology when suggesting patient management or providing poison information.
- Specialists will acquire the skills to operate the telephone system, microcomputers and their peripherals and the backup systems.
- Obtains a complete history specific to each call.
- Properly assesses the severity of calls to the poison center and properly decides on follow up.
- Listens well and allows caller to define the problem to efficiently manage and coordinate care.
- Communicates at an appropriate level of understanding to the caller.
- Functions as a member of the team, assisting in the prompt answering of calls.
- Provides appropriate and timely follow up to ensure accuracy and competency of patient management.
- Uses resources in an appropriate and efficient manner.
- Uses Medical Toxicologist consultants appropriately.
- Recognizes limits of skills and knowledge (i.e., scope of practice) and therefore, seeks and accepts appropriate consultation, guidance and direction.

- Bachelor’s Degree in a health science discipline.
- Related experience and/or education may be substituted for the requirements on a year-for-year basis.

**Certifications/Licenses**

**Required Knowledge, Skills, and Abilities**
- Must have a detailed knowledge of pharmaceuticals and toxicological principles and have demonstrated knowledge of HIV/AIDS/STD’s, their symptoms, treatments and testing.
- Must have excellent oral, written and keyboard skills and have technological “Know-How” to operate computers and telephone system.
- Successful completion of all orientation programs.

**Preferred Qualifications**
- Some clinical experience.
- Experience in Pediatrics, Emergency Medicine and Critical Care.

**Equipment Utilized**

**Physical Demands and Work Environment**

**Special Conditions**
- The Specialist must be able to rotate all shifts (day, evening and overnight, weekends and holidays).
- Shifts may be up to 12.5 hrs in duration.
